Transaction 692b63eda2e37f7fbbac4b6ee7c975e478329f1b5d736c8505da8e4d32668254

100 Input
1 Outputs
  • 692b63eda2e37f7fbbac4b6ee7c975e478329f1b5d736c8505da8e4d32668254:0
  • value  148259884
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h